Betsy’s Best: Warrnambool

Matt Welsh has taken a look at Thursday's Warrnambool meeting. Get his best bets for the card.

Race Horse Comment
Race 3 No. 9 Miss Revealing Trialled well before debut and strong through the line at Sandown. Step to 1400m ideal; maps perfectly to control or sit just off the pace.
Race 6 No. 4 Winning Toast Resuming on top of the ground; trialled well and maps ideally from gate four.

 

Turf Talk:

  • Rail is back to the True having been out 6m.
  • Last meeting was held on a heavy deck, so expect those wider lines to be quite worn.
  • Default position rail True at Warrnambool is to favour those runners on speed.
  • Keep a close eye on how the track plays throughout the meeting.

 

Race 1

Smashing Lad covered more ground than the early settlers first up over 1000m at this track, but stuck on gamely to run second. He was heavily backed that day and has always shown good ability in jump-outs. From gate two today. Allen should take him straight to the front, and that should see him hard to catch.

Debutant, Detective Gus, has trialled well both on speed and from the tail (at Colac). Sticky gate and despite having a super frontrunning jockey on in Meech, doubt he can cross Smashing Lad, or would be surprised if Allen hands up, but he has good talent and will run well on debut.

The other winning hope is Banyan Jenni who has trialled well since joining the Shane Jackson yard. He is a master with tried horses and expect this bloke to run well fresh. He’s been in and scratched a few times, maybe looking for the right race.

Paris Winds is hard in the market and gets a reasonable run, but thought she was too short at $4.80.

Suggested bet: Smashing Lad is edging towards $2.50, which would be an appealing price. Quinella/Trifecta 3,7,9.

 

Race 3 No.9 Miss Revealing

You can get black figures ($2+) about this 3yo filly and I have her marked around $1.90. Bet365 even has a Mega Boost at $2.20. She trialled well prior to her 1300m Sandown debut where she was excellent behind Obucci, and she wasn’t stopping on the line. The step to 1400m is ideal and from gate three she can either control the race or sit right behind the speed. All things being equal, she should be breaking her maiden today.

Suggested bet: Keen Miss Revealing.

 

Race 6 No.4 Winning Toast

The favourite, Danzsin, is a gelding I’ve had time for since her jump-outs, and his last win was strong, but he seems short enough at $2.20 stepping into a BM62 of depth.

Like Winning Toast resuming on top of the ground. He did a terrific job at his first preparation for Craig Conron, narrowly beaten when covering ground in a handy maiden at Bendigo before twice bolting in on the synthetic. He was good in a 3YO race at Flemington two back and happy to forgive his last run where he was at the end of his campaign. He has trialled well for this and I think his preference is definitely for dry decks, which he gets here. Maps ideally from gate four and Johnny Allen knows him well, having ridden him twice on raceday and in both recent jump-outs.

Betting suggestion: Can just about back Winning Toast E/W, but I think the $5.50 is overs.
